Output 252b764d720d4fbb13a45e69000d002df504e592c9b1fe3815219ff53a6d19b8:9

value
2881260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0052882795b7eac7c111a7abe9206ef3571d9672 OP_EQUAL
address
31iinxVHmgbQndFV2fDbVFtZe1fJ25Gdds
transaction
252b764d720d4fbb13a45e69000d002df504e592c9b1fe3815219ff53a6d19b8
confirmations
289871
spent
true